Here's all that again, condensed:

A = Difficulty to learn Ability
E = Enemy Spark Value of ONLY the Main Enemy
T = Gun Talent
D = adjusted Difficulty
C = base Chance
I = Current INT (Base INT modified by equipment and any buffs/debuffs from the
    current battle, as well as Mystic Absorb Stat Boosts for Mystic Asellus)
F = Final Chance

A - ((E + T) - 10) = D
0 <= D <= 20
If you have Physical Mastery, convert D->C using Table 1.
If you don't have Physical Mastery, convert D->C using Table 2.
((C * I) / 64) = F
If rand(0...99) < F, this Ability will be learned.

Pablo Nergigante posted:

I've never played DQ3 actually. What's the best version, SNES?

SNES is the best looking.
GBC has an extra post game dungeon but it requires nutso levels of grinding to finish (every monster in the game drops bronze, silver and gold medals and you need to collect ALL of them).
Mobile/Switch removed pacheesi if you care about that, I personally didn't miss it.

Everything after the NES release has the item bag.
